Bermondsey: A Tapestry of Old and New
Bermondsey is a delightful blend of history and modernity. Once an industrial heartland, this riverside neighbourhood has transformed into a trendy urban haven, without losing its authentic charm.
Start your journey with a stroll along the iconic River Thames, offering breathtaking views of London landmarks like the Shard and Tower Bridge. Dive deeper into the area, and you'll discover the cobbled streets of Shad Thames, where warehouses of yesteryears now house chic restaurants and boutique shops.
Food enthusiasts will relish a visit to Maltby Street Market, showcasing an array of gourmet delights and artisanal treats. Whether you're in the mood for an eclectic brunch or to sample international cuisines, Bermondsey has you covered.
Art and design aficionados can explore the Fashion and Textile Museum, a testament to the area's evolving cultural fabric. And for those who cherish timeless treasures, the Bermondsey Antique Market beckons with its array of unique finds.
Despite its bustling vibe, Bermondsey also offers pockets of tranquility. Bermondsey Spa Gardens provides a green respite, perfect for a leisurely afternoon.
Centrally located yet retaining a neighbourhood feel, Bermondsey effortlessly bridges the gap between the city's rich past and its dynamic future.

Train & Tube Stations:
Bermondsey Underground Station: Served by the Jubilee Line, offering easy access to central London and other parts of the city.
Canada Water Station: A major interchange on the Jubilee Line and the London Overground, connecting to areas like Shoreditch and Stratford.
Rotherhithe Overground Station: Located north of Bermondsey, providing services to parts of East and North London via the Overground.
South Bermondsey Rail Station: A National Rail station with services to London Bridge and other areas.
Bus Network:
Bermondsey Station Bus Stops: Several buses serve this area, including routes 47 (towards Shoreditch), 188 (towards Russell Square), and 381 (towards Peckham).
Canada Water Bus Station: A hub for multiple bus routes connecting to various parts of London.
Local Bus Routes: Other prominent routes serving the area include the C10 (towards Victoria) and P12 (towards Brockley).
Cycling:
Santander Cycles: Several docking stations in and around Bermondsey, making it convenient for short cycle trips around the city.
River Services:
Hilton Docklands Nelson Dock Pier:
Located to the north of the postcode, this pier offers Thames Clippers river bus services, providing a scenic way to travel to places like Greenwich, Canary Wharf, and the West End.
These transport links make Bermondsey a well-connected area, offering residents and visitors multiple options to navigate the city.
